Toy Car Project
Description
In this project we had to design and build a toy car in Autodesk Inventor. The toy car had to fit inside a 4 by 3 by 2 inch box, had to have at least 2 parts that attach together, and the wheels must but part of the chassis or connected to an axle. We were required to brainstorm ideas, sketch out those ideas and then use inventor to build and then create sketches of the toy car.

Conclusion
When I first used inventor I had no idea what to do. The only things that I knew how to do where the sketches and extrusions. However during this I learned how to used 3D sketching which takes an extreme amount of time to complete, which I learned the hard because I ran out of time doing the 3D sketches. The 3D sketches help a lot to create smooth surfaces but the processes and getting there takes a long time, time of which we did not have on this project. I do hope to learn more about using the 3D drawings and how I can better create a car other than using extrusions and 2D sketches.
